1 // 手动创建UIWindow,并加到screen上2 self.window = [[UIWindow alloc] initWithFrame:[[UIScreen mainScreen] bounds]];3 self.window.backgroundColor = [UIColor whiteColor];4 [self.window makeKeyAndVisible];
1 // 添加控制器2 ViewController *controller = [[ViewController alloc] init];3 [self.window addSubview:controller.view];
1 // 添加控制器2 ViewController *controller = [[ViewController alloc] init];3 // [self.window addSubview:controller.view];4 self.window.rootViewController = controller;
1 - (BOOL)prefersstatusBarHidden {2 return NO;3 }
1 // 手动创建UIWindow,并加到screen上2 self.window = [[UIWindow alloc] initWithFrame:[[UIScreen mainScreen] bounds]];3 self.window.backgroundColor = [UIColor grayColor];4 [self.window makeKeyAndVisible]; // 此刻window是主窗口5 6 // 手动在.h文件中定义了一个window2,不能使用临时变量,否则会被回收7 self.window2 = [[UIWindow alloc] initWithFrame:CGRectMake(100, 100, 100, 100)];;8 self.window2.backgroundColor = [UIColor redColor];9 [self.window2 makeKeyAndVisible]; // 这时候window2是主窗口
新闻热点
疑难解答